Street Style: Downtown Pomona

Downtown Pomona is a major college area where hooligans of all walks of life visit for concerts, events, and art walks.  The Glass House and Fox Theater are popular venues for a variety of music. Accompanied by antique shops, restaurants, bars, and more, why wouldn’t the stylish hang out here?! Check out the art walks every second Saturday of the month and maybe you’ll be lucky enough to be captured by our Street Style photog!

Amongst the countless styles in Downtown Pomona, we spotted black boots and mini skirts for the girls and a lot of grunge and 90s looks for the boys…but see for yourself…

  Jessica likes clothes that are organic and raw, made out of materials such as organic cotton and hemp. She was wearing knee high black boots, a black mini skirt, and a button down denim top with a white paint splatter look as the design. The boots are perfect for winter and the mini in January screams Cali girl.

–Psychology Research Assistant and student–

 

   Xanthus was spotted because of his grunge plaid shirt and denim pants. His favorite clothes are practical and useful, but also current.

–Video Editor–

 

  We spotted Nafi for her cute panda hat (also to be used as a scarf and mittens). She wore head to toe black consisting of a midriff corset top, denim pants, and cowboy boots. She loves punk rock, and definitely adds her own twist to her style.

–server at Kellogg West restaurant at Cal Poly Pomona–

 

   Claire was caught wearing a black romper with gold accents, black tights, and suede heels. Her favorite outfits consist of bright colored and patterned pants, rompers or maxi dresses.

–Business Student at Cal Poly Pomona–

 

   Sophie was spotted in a tomboy to the max style with a feminine twist.  She loves when outfits have tight denim, v necks or button down tops, but her favorite part of her look is her shoes!

–Student at El Camino–

 

   Ben’s favorite era is the 90s and he lusts for the perfect grunge look. He was wearing converse, blue jeans and a striped hoodie which totally suited his 90s style. His favorite clothing company is the skate company Obey.

–Hospitality student–

 

  Kim was spotted wearing lace up black boots, a black mini skirt, a sheer clay brown blouse and a fur hat. Her look is perfect for winter. She likes to wear whatever she is comfortable in while staying stylish which is why her favorite store is TJ Maxx

–Industrial Engineering student–
